loose wires...any ideas where this goes?

I just got back from the gas stations and i bumped the inside cover for the fuse box with my left foot and it fell off.
I went to put it back on but i paused...i saw a few wires below the box and saw one blue wire just chillin all alone..any ideas about this or naw?
I took 2 photos with my cell phone...Anyhelp would be appreciated.

They are the plugs and pins to do the diagnostic codes. They and usually under the trim.

Those blue wires only get plugged in if you are trying to read the diagnostic codes for the engine.
